Understanding Division

Division is one of the four basic arithmetic operations, along with addition, subtraction, and multiplication. It involves splitting a number into equal parts or groups. The number being divided is called the dividend, the number by which we divide is called the divisor, and the result is called the quotient. In some cases, there may also be a remainder.

The Basics of 50 Divided by 20

Let’s start with the example of 50 divided by 20. To perform this division, we need to determine how many times 20 can fit into 50. This can be done using long division or a calculator.

Using long division:

  • Divide 50 by 20.
  • The quotient is 2 with a remainder of 10.

So, 50 divided by 20 equals 2 with a remainder of 10. This means that 20 fits into 50 two times, and there is a remainder of 10.

Division with Remainders

Sometimes, division does not result in a whole number. In such cases, there is a remainder. For example, if you divide 17 by 5, the quotient is 3 with a remainder of 2. This means that 5 fits into 17 three times, and there is a remainder of 2.

Understanding remainders is important in various scenarios, such as:

  • Distributing items among people when the total number of items is not divisible by the number of people.
  • Calculating time when the total duration is not evenly divisible by the unit of time.
  • Determining the number of full groups and leftover items in a set.

Division in Programming

Division is also a fundamental operation in programming. Many programming languages provide built-in functions for division. For example, in Python, you can use the ‘/’ operator to perform division. Here is a simple example:

# Python code for division
dividend = 50
divisor = 20
quotient = dividend / divisor
print("The quotient is:", quotient)

In this code, the variable 'quotient' will hold the result of 50 divided by 20, which is 2.5.

💡 Note: In programming, it's important to handle division by zero errors, as dividing by zero is undefined and can cause the program to crash.

Division in Finance

In finance, division is used extensively for calculating rates, returns, and allocations. For example, if you want to calculate the return on investment (ROI), you would divide the net profit by the cost of the investment and then multiply by 100 to get a percentage.

Here is a table showing the ROI calculation for different scenarios:

Investment Net Profit ROI (%)
$1000 $200 20
$5000 $1000 20
$10000 $2000 20

In each case, the ROI is calculated by dividing the net profit by the investment and then multiplying by 100.

Division in Science

In scientific research, division is used to calculate averages, rates, and concentrations. For example, if you have a solution with a total volume of 100 ml and you want to find the concentration of a substance, you would divide the amount of the substance by the total volume.

Here is an example:

  • Amount of substance: 5 grams
  • Total volume: 100 ml
  • Concentration: 5 grams / 100 ml = 0.05 grams/ml

This calculation helps scientists determine the concentration of substances in solutions, which is crucial for various experiments and analyses.
